Guidelines

Below are some guidelines to fill in the application form.

Added:
>
>
  • Note that if you were awarded FCPPL funding in 2019, you need to submit the report form, even if you do not plan on continuing the project in 2020.
 
  • FCPPL funding can be requested only for staff (researcher, engineer, and student) exchange. By no means can FCPPL funding be used to buy material or equipment .

  • The contributions requested to France and China must be equivalent .This is an important criterion that will be taken into account to approve or not the renewal each year. Note that at present there is no FCPPL specific budget on the Chinese side and that the Chinese teams must contribute from their own project money. Note also that this principle of balanced amounts only applies to the funding requested to FCPPL, not to the additional funding (ANR, CSC, etc).

  • Given the present financial context in FCPPL - IN2P3, it is highly unlikely that the FCPPL - IN2P3 support to a given project exceeds 8000€. Projects are therefore strongly encouraged to seek financial support to the (numerous) alternative funding sources for Sino-French scientific collaboration (e.g. Cai Yuan Pei, PICS, CAS-CNRS or NSFC-CNRS programs, CSC or Eiffel PhD grants). FCPPL can provide you support to help you set up your application and optimize your chances of success to any of these program calls.
 
  • As a general practice in FCPPL , for a staff exchange, the country of origin pays for the trip cost while the host country takes the stay costs in charge. Travel to China +visa typically cost 1000€ (9000 yuans to France). Daily expenses in China (France) roughly amount to 500 yuans (90€). The advised allowance is 2000€/month for a staff’s stay in France, 1400€/month for a student (all included). In the latter case, requests should not exceed 6 months, as it is then possible to get funding from other sources (CSC in particular).
